NOTE: PIZZA RATING ONLY My family and I have ordered from every pizza place, franchise and mom & pop, in the area and Johnny Jrs. is BY FAR the best in our opinion. We order from Johnny Jrs. about once every other week and they have never disappointed us. The pizza is consistently delicious; the crust is not too thin or thick, perfect sauce/cheese ratio, and always perfectly cooked. And although I do agree with some of the other reviews that the portions could be bigger, I would much rather have a really good smaller slice than a 1/2 inch bigger, under cooked, sloppy mess (e.g. DON'T ORDER FROM DINO'S!!); QUALITY OVER QUANTITY. Again, I can only speak for the pizza, as we have not had their entrees or sandwiches, but with their pizza being so good, I can't imagine the entrees being any less. The appetizers we've had were also very yummy; mozzarella sticks, mac & cheese bits, fried calamari & ravioli (my husband & daughter love the fried raviolis!); and the zeppolis, not only do they give you a TON per order but are absolutely delicious. I would also like to mention one more thing that I personally find very VERY important: The majority of the mom & pop pizzerias have extremely rude employees (e.g. CARMINE'S has HORRID staffing) and the staff at Johnny Jrs. is always SO nice. From the man who answers the phone to both delivery drivers, everyone has always been very polite and courtesy. Little things, such as speaking to your customers, seem too often neglected, so I really enjoy ordering from Johnny Jrs. Who wants to work hard all day then treat yourself to an easy dinner only to talk to a total snot on the phone? Not this full time working mommy & wife. 10/24/2024 I used to get there food all the time and loved it. 2.5 -3 years later after covid and some teeth issues I went today for the first time. Omg the cook and same man at counter was so unhappy and rude to me and the slices I got were so over cooked and burned at the bottom I literally took one little cut off the plain slice and couldn't even chew any of it. I also got a chicken bacon ranch slice it was so stale and hard it literally couldn't bend. I got a side salad and asked for shredded cheese. I was charged extra for dressing. I paid 16.98 for 2 slices and a small garden salad. The lettuce was partially brown. The best part was the fresh bread I dipped it in the ranch I had to pay for. The pizza crust on the bottom tastes like they added glass shards on it. They used to have almost like a little fried breading on it but it's so hard now it rips your tongue and roof of the mouth apart and it's so unappetizing. The slices so thin and barely any cheese. I will never go here again. Ever. If you want friendly faces and great food go to Franks on Hopatchung Rd. I. Hopatcong.
